Transaction 84d4a66c3921cecaf4f6b0a53491c43fdd5c8d85b22dfb3bdfd4051af7c62f60
1 Input
1 Output
-
84d4a66c3921cecaf4f6b0a53491c43fdd5c8d85b22dfb3bdfd4051af7c62f60:0
- value
- 18743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 561fc55d500b2fa3df1b5f5ee92514471fb796a7 OP_EQUAL
- address
- 39YQ6XT9Fcon9KgHhKoC1RdHJtmoCZpLFM